Land-based systems center on rugged power for ground forces and tactical networks. The core focus is durable, precision-regulated power for communications, launch platforms, navigation systems, and unmanned ground or air-adjacent field assets operating in high-shock, high-noise environments.

Mobile and Ground Communication Systems

These applications need low-noise, interference-free power for tactical radios, data terminals, and command-network infrastructure. They rely on spectral integrity and continuous uptime so communications stay clear in congested electromagnetic environments.

For this class of platform, Digital Power’s fit is in rugged conversion, efficient thermal behavior, and reliable operation under field deployment conditions where power quality directly affects command-and-control performance.

Ground-to-Air Missile Platforms

Compact, high-efficiency converters support launch systems, guidance-control functions, and telemetry modules. These systems need fast transient behavior and stable rails when launcher electronics and mission payloads shift operating states quickly.

Here the emphasis is on survivability, density, and dependable regulation inside tightly constrained military packaging and harsh field conditions.

Artillery Navigation and Targeting

Precision-regulated power supports gyro positioning and inertial navigation units that enable fast self-alignment and accurate targeting in GPS-degraded environments. These applications reward low-noise rails, fast transient response, and stable delivery to sensitive navigation electronics.

Unmanned and Robotic Ground Vehicles

Lightweight, high-density DC-DC power solutions and battery-management support also fit surveillance, reconnaissance, and combat drone applications. These programs depend on efficient conversion, rugged environmental resilience, and smart monitoring for real-time status awareness.

Digital Power’s land-based positioning also includes integration support from concept through field deployment, including custom rails, thermal and mechanical optimization, telemetry, qualification testing, and production sustainment.
